PAS calls for the Minister of Health, Labor and Social Protection to be heard in Parliament's plenary

The Action and Solidarity Party (PAS) requests the hearing of the Minister of Health, Labor and Social Protection, Viorica Dumbrăveanu, at tomorrow's plenary sitting of the Parliament. During a press conference, MP Dan Perciun argued why this is necessary, specifying some topics that will be addressed at the minister's hearing.

"We consider it very important to have the opportunity to discuss publicly the measures that are being taken by the Government to prevent the import of this virus, and in the worst case to see what the impact is and not to allow an outbreak of an epidemic," said Deputy Dan Perciun.

Also today, the Minister of Health, Labor and Social Protection, Viorica Dumbrăveanu, presented at the sitting of the Democratic Party faction a report on the epidemiological situation. Deputy Ruxanda Glavan told a press briefing that the PDM faction came with some recommendations to the authorities.

"The Government will continue to apply the instructions of the international health regulation as well as the WHO recommendations and to coordinate the cross-sectoral activities to prevent and early detect all ill patients. It is worth mentioning how important is the cross-sectoral cooperation between central and local public authorities. Local public emergency commissions must meet regularly and apply the recommendations of the National Public Health Commission. We have called for the improvement of public communication and the permanent and adequate information of the population,” said Ruxanda Glavan.

At today's Guven meeting, the Minister of Health, Labor and Social Protection, Viorica Dumbrăveanu, announced that she had launched a comprehensive campaign to inform the society about coronavirus.
